This bulletin applies to 2014-2017 Porsche Cayenne S V6 and Cayenne GTS V6 vehicles.
The engine may not start at times and DTC P0607 (control unit faulty) may be stored in the fault memory. The DME control unit can become damaged via the electrical wires as a result of electrostatic discharge of the throttle housing.
An optimized throttle housing with insulation was installed during production since Aug. 24, 2016. For vehicles produced before that date, the new DME control unit and throttle housing must be installed in the event of a complaint. The new DME assembly is P/N 24700.
